Transaction 810f7d883b2120c3116629ebbf72109aa90fdbf927254568b929850748834770

1 Input
2 Outputs
  • 810f7d883b2120c3116629ebbf72109aa90fdbf927254568b929850748834770:0
  • value  20814146
    address  3Mmx9Epdhuxr2W9b7gVXRxKVaEYCxj8KvF
  • 810f7d883b2120c3116629ebbf72109aa90fdbf927254568b929850748834770:1
  • value  338929
    address  1GVfPuVvVPLSKt5p3yECkqEd7KD8yh3yTe